About this application
DisplayCAL is a Linux application for display calibration and profiling. It works with color-management tasks that involve measuring a screen, creating a profile, and adjusting display behavior from that profile data.
The program is oriented toward accuracy and flexibility in monitor setup. Its purpose is not general image editing, but the preparation of display profiles for color-sensitive work.
